Easter

It is the Day of the Resurrection.

 


Yesterday I was crucified with Him; today I am glorified
with Him; yesterday I was buried with Him; today I rise with Him. But let us
offer to Him who suffered and rose again for us ….. let us offer ourselves.

 

He assumed the worse that He might give us the better. He
took upon Him the form of a servant that we might receive back our liberty; He
came down that we might be exalted; He was tempted that we might conquer; He
was dishonoured that He might glorify us; He died that He might save us; He
ascended that He might draw to Himself us, who were lying low in the fall of
sin. Let us give all, offer all, to Him who gave Himself a ransom and a
reconciliation for us.

 

 

Gregory Nazianzen Oration
1
on Easter.
